diff --git a/ace/Synch_T.i b/ace/Synch_T.i index 198975ee38a..252b90633f1 100644 --- a/ace/Synch_T.i +++ b/ace/Synch_T.i @@ -199,4 +199,72 @@ ACE_TSS<TYPE>::ts_get (void) const return (TYPE *) &this->type_; } +// Explicitly destroy the lock. +template <class LOCKING_MECHANISM> int +ACE_Lock_Adapter<LOCKING_MECHANISM>::remove (void) +{ + return this->lock_.remove (); +} + +// Block the thread until the lock is acquired. +template <class LOCKING_MECHANISM> int +ACE_Lock_Adapter<LOCKING_MECHANISM>::acquire (void) +{ + return this->lock_.acquire (); +} + +// Conditionally acquire the lock (i.e., won't block). + +template <class LOCKING_MECHANISM> int +ACE_Lock_Adapter<LOCKING_MECHANISM>::tryacquire (void) +{ + return this->lock_.tryacquire (); +} + +// Release the lock. + +template <class LOCKING_MECHANISM> int +ACE_Lock_Adapter<LOCKING_MECHANISM>::release (void) +{ + return this->lock_.release (); +} + +// Block until the thread acquires a read lock. If the locking +// mechanism doesn't support read locks then this just calls +// <acquire>. + +template <class LOCKING_MECHANISM> int +ACE_Lock_Adapter<LOCKING_MECHANISM>::acquire_read (void) +{ + return this->lock_.acquire_read (); +} + +// Block until the thread acquires a write lock. If the locking +// mechanism doesn't support read locks then this just calls +// <acquire>. + +template <class LOCKING_MECHANISM> int +ACE_Lock_Adapter<LOCKING_MECHANISM>::acquire_write (void) +{ + return this->lock_.acquire_write (); +} + +// Conditionally acquire a read lock. If the locking mechanism +// doesn't support read locks then this just calls <acquire>. + +template <class LOCKING_MECHANISM> int +ACE_Lock_Adapter<LOCKING_MECHANISM>::tryacquire_read (void) +{ + return this->lock_.tryacquire_read (); +} + +// Conditionally acquire a write lock. If the locking mechanism +// doesn't support read locks then this just calls <acquire>. + +template <class LOCKING_MECHANISM> int +ACE_Lock_Adapter<LOCKING_MECHANISM>::acquire_write (void) +{ + return this->lock_.acquire_write (); +} + #endif /* defined (ACE_HAS_THREADS) && defined (ACE_HAS_THREAD_SPECIFIC_STORAGE) */ |
